In many jurisdictions, the requirements as to the sufficiency of notice of lien are prescribed by statute. Counsel should be certain to consult the applicable statutes in the particular jurisdiction to ensure full compliance with the necessary requirements.

San Diego, California Notice of Attorney's Special or Charging Lien Regarding an Accident Case is a legal document that serves to secure the rights of an attorney in a personal injury or accident case. This lien allows the attorney to claim a portion of the settlement or judgment awarded to their client to cover legal fees and expenses. When an accident occurs in San Diego, California, victims often seek the assistance of skilled personal injury attorneys to help them navigate the legal process and secure compensation for their injuries. These attorneys work diligently to investigate the accident, gather evidence, negotiate with insurance companies, and provide legal representation in court if necessary. In some cases, attorneys may enter into a contractual agreement with their clients to handle the case on a contingency fee basis, where legal fees are only collected if compensation is successfully obtained. However, attorneys must ensure that their efforts are protected, as they invest significant time, resources, and expertise in advocating for their clients. To secure their rightful compensation, attorneys file a San Diego, California Notice of Attorney's Special or Charging Lien Regarding an Accident Case. This notice serves as a legal claim against the settlement or judgment awarded to the client in the accident case. By filing this lien, attorneys assert their right to collect a specified portion of the compensation obtained to cover their legal services. There are two main types of San Diego, California Notices of Attorney's Special or Charging Liens regarding an accident case: 1. Special Lien: A special lien is typically used when a specific fund or amount of money has been designated for the client's compensation. The attorney files this lien against the identified fund to ensure their fees and expenses are paid. 2. Charging Lien: A charging lien is utilized when the attorney seeks to assert their claim against any judgment that may arise from the accident case. This type of lien gives the attorney the right to receive compensation directly from the judgment amount awarded to the client. Attorneys must follow strict legal procedures when filing a San Diego, California Notice of Attorney's Special or Charging Lien Regarding an Accident Case. These procedures involve properly serving the lien to all relevant parties, including the client, opposing counsel, and any entities responsible for disbursing the settlement or judgment.
